重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
1,前端JS获取服务器端值
创新互联主要从事成都网站设计、成都做网站、外贸网站建设、网页设计、企业做网站、公司建网站等业务。立足成都服务爱辉,10多年网站建设经验,价格优惠、服务专业,欢迎来电咨询建站服务:18980820575
很显然,用Ajax + 一般处理程序(.ashx),或者web service 即可
2,服务器端获取前端js产生的值
在页面中添加静态隐藏文本域如下,
JS可以根据需要修改其值,
点击服务器控件按钮Button2时,在前端获取上一步的值,
protected void Page_Load(object sender, EventArgs e) { this.Button2.Click += Button2_Click; } void Button2_Click(object sender, EventArgs e) { string s = Request.Form.Get(HiddenField1.UniqueID); ClientScript.RegisterStartupScript(GetType(), "message", ""); }
目前来讲只发现这个方法是可行的,应该还有别的办法,日后再研究下。
思路:JS向页面发送Http请求,页面从Request中获取。这个办法应该是可行的,但是还没有实现。